Purification of the Soul

The importance of Tazkiyah lies in purifying the heart and soul, which are the foundation of sincere worship and true connection with Allah. As Allah mentions in the Qur'an:

قَدْ أَفْلَحَ مَن زَكَّاهَا

“He has certainly succeeded who purifies it (the soul).”
[Surah Ash-Shams: 91:9]

Tazkiyah nurtures sincerity, humility, and reliance on Allah, softening the heart to receive guidance and act upon it. The Prophet ﷺ said:

أَلَا وَإِنَّ فِي الْجَسَدِ مُضْغَةً إِذَا صَلَحَتْ صَلَحَ الْجَسَدُ كُلُّهُ وَإِذَا فَسَدَتْ فَسَدَ الْجَسَدُ كُلُّهُ أَلَا وَهِيَ الْقَلْبُ

“Truly, in the body there is a morsel of flesh which, if it is sound, the whole body is sound, and if it is corrupt, the whole body is corrupt. Truly, it is the heart.”

(Sahih al-Bukhari 52, Sahih Muslim 1599)

This inner purification is essential for attaining spiritual success and closeness to Allah, preparing the soul for acts of worship and guiding a person toward good character. True tazkiyah enables the believer to fulfill their potential as a servant of Allah by embodying righteousness, sincerity, and humility.
